Output eabc3e9d876e87219c23f18069c7226d2bb511b32c8a39f08c80df56c54344ac:22

value
860073
script pubkey
OP_HASH160 OP_PUSHBYTES_20 abfb03cc1568d32817d7fda3b946dd81970e44db OP_EQUAL
address
3HNNBAQv1fXDST7SjaixucFAsnrvWQoNem
transaction
eabc3e9d876e87219c23f18069c7226d2bb511b32c8a39f08c80df56c54344ac
spent
true